Jinx Remover

 

 

JiNXREMOVER is a project conceived by three of the life long members of Bristol band AIRBUS.

In 2002 AIRBUS took an extended break from live shows and recording.

James Childs went on to become a member of BLACK ON SUNSHINE and performed production and bass duties with VIC DU MONTE’S PERSONA NON GRATA, playing with ex members of KYUSS and QUEENS OF THE STONEAGE.

Chris Fielden went on to break all the rules with his mighty Rock outfit YE GODS! in the UK.

Simon Hedges has been gaining success in the world of film and television, of course he rocks like a bastard!

In 2006 James felt it was time to reopen that old wound that just wouldn’t heal. Utilising the vast catalogue of songs that AIRBUS wrote together to set a pace for JiNXREMOVER’s musical style, James set about recording the debut album ‘Hospital Radio’. The album was released on Spira Records in July 2006 and was backed by a short tour of the USA.

Whilst in the USA, James, Chris and Simon set about recording a new album. The recording sessions flowed so well that in three days 31 tracks were recorded. Over the autumn James worked on these songs producing the current album ‘Spitfire’ which was released in December 2006, also on Spira Records. The band have just completed a well received tour of the UK to support the record’s release.

Next spring will see the release of a third album that is almost complete, comprising of more songs from the Spitfire recording sessions.
